For international students navigating the competitive 2026 study abroad market, receiving a university offer letter is usually a moment of celebration. However, a dangerous compliance trap is catching double Master's applicants entirely off guard. Many students who have dropped out of, or left incomplete, a prior Master's degree in the United Kingdom are discovering that an official offer letter from a new university’s admissions office can still lead to a swift, uncompromising CAS (Confirmation of Acceptance for Studies) refusal.

To protect your academic journey and your financial investment, you must understand that in May 2026, two entirely separate entities with completely different agendas handle a university offer and a visa sponsorship document.

The Institutional Conflict: Admissions vs. Compliance


When you submit an application to a university, your file is initially evaluated by the Admissions Team. Their primary mandate is to check your historical academic eligibility. If your undergraduate marks from India or the Gulf meet their criteria, they will gladly issue a Conditional or Unconditional Offer Letter.

The crisis hits during the final stage when your file is handed over to the Visa Compliance Team. This team does not look at your potential; they look at immigration risk and UKVI (UK Visas and Immigration) statutory compliance.

If you hold an incomplete Master’s degree from a UK institution, the Compliance Team views this as a critical failure of Academic Progression. While admissions sees a qualified candidate based on your Bachelor's degree, compliance sees an applicant who failed to complete their previous tier of study, making them a high-risk candidate for visa rejection.


Comparative Analysis: The Dual-Evaluation Process


To understand exactly why this gap exists, let’s look at how these two university departments evaluate the exact same student profile:

Evaluation FactorThe Admissions Team ViewThe Visa Compliance Team View
Primary GoalAssess academic capability for course entry.Maintain the university's UKVI Sponsor License.
Key Document IssuedConditional / Unconditional Offer Letter.CAS (Confirmation of Acceptance for Studies).
Incomplete UK Master'sOften overlooked if undergraduate scores are excellent.Automatic Red Flag. Viewed as a non-progression risk.
Assessment FocusTranscripts, marks sheets, and standard IELTS scores.Immigration history, student intent, and genuine progression.
Final AuthorityCannot sponsor your student visa.Holds absolute veto power over your enrollment.


Why Compliance Takes a Hard Line in 2026


UK universities operate under strict legislative oversight. To maintain their licensed status to sponsor international students, their visa refusal rates must remain safely below a 10% threshold mandated by the Home Office.

An incomplete Master's degree implies that a student either lacked genuine academic intent, faced academic failure, or used the initial visa simply as a temporary entry mechanism. Sponsoring a student with this track record poses an immediate threat to the institution’s sponsorship credentials. Therefore, even if you hold an unconditional offer letter in your hand, a prior incomplete qualification means the university will almost certainly deny your CAS to protect its own license.


Conclusion


In 2026, academic progression must be seamless. If you are planning to pursue a second Master's degree, transparency and total course completion are non-negotiable. Assuming that a fresh offer letter wipes your previous academic slate clean is a mistake that will derail your visa process. Before paying any tuition deposits, you must ensure your prior academic records demonstrate clear, completed value addition.
